Why this series still matters — revenge and small edges
Don’t let the 162-game season talk fool you: this Thursday’s rubber game in Minneapolis has a real, nitty-gritty betting narrative. Miami already took one of the first two games here (9-5) and then dropped the other (0-3). Minnesota has home-park leverage and slightly better recent run support; Miami has the superior ELO (1481 vs 1467) and a lineup that can explode in patches. That split creates a classic thin-margin market — the kind where finding the right price or prop swings an edge. You’re not betting a statement, you’re trimming variance. The market reflects that: sportsbooks are pricing this tight and exchanges are split. If you like small, technical advantages, this is a game to hunt them.
Matchup breakdown — where edges live on the field
Start with the tangible: both clubs are rolling middling offense and middling pitching right now. Minnesota averages 4.7 runs per game and allows 5.0; Miami sits at 4.3 scored and 4.3 allowed. That produces a modest neutral baseline — expect a game that can tilt either way depending on the pitching matchups and bullpen health. Minnesota’s last five (L W W W L) shows they’ve been able to grind out close wins (3-0, 5-4, 2-1) but also gave one up (4-6). Miami’s last five (W L W W L) is similar: streaky but capable of quick scoring (9 runs in one game).
Style clash: Twins are a home-park, manufacturing type team who try to shorten games via bullpen matchups and situational hitting. Marlins are more boom-or-bust: when the long ball lands they win big; otherwise they sneak by with pitching. That’s why ThunderBet’s ensemble looks at both run-distribution patterns and leverage situations — you can lean totals or player props based on how many high-leverage ABs each lineup will face. Our exchange-based metrics also show the game projecting as a touch higher-scoring than the market believes (more on that below).